About
FlixBus is one of Europe’s leading low-cost bus companies, founded in Germany and now offering long-distance services across Europe and the United States. In addition to its extensive daytime network, FlixBus also operates overnight buses on select European routes. Standard amenities include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ge devices, extra legroom, luggage space, and onboard toilets, with snacks and drinks available for purchase. FlixBus offers a single Standard ticket type for all routes, which includes one carry-on bag and one checked bag per passenger. Additional fees apply for extra luggage and for reserving specific seats, such as Extra Seats, Table Seats, or Panorama Seats. This combination of affordability, comfort, and wide coverage makes FlixBus a popular choice for budget-conscious travelers.

About
Infobus is an international IT company that operates as an online service for finding and purchasing bus, train, and plane tickets, rather than being a bus company itself. Established in 2002, Infobus acts as an intermediary between passengers and various transport carriers, particularly helping smaller bus companies offer online booking services. They utilize their own "BusSystem" to manage routes and ticket sales globally. Infobus covers over 30 countries and 300 cities, offering a wide range of routes and daily departures. While amenities can vary by carrier, Infobus aims to provide affordable and convenient travel with features like online booking, 24/7 support, and prompt notifications.

TTI Leonettibus

About
TTI Leonettibus is an Italian bus company established in 1999, specializing in long-distance bus lines and GT (Gran Turismo) coach tourism. They operate a fleet of modern buses, including Gran Turismo coaches and minibuses, with a focus on comfort, safety, and punctuality. TTI Leonettibus offers routes connecting various Italian cities, including direct services to Rome (Tiburtina and Fiumicino Airport) from locations like Fisciano, Salerno, Cava de' Tirreni, Nocera Inferiore, and Angri. They also have a ministerial line from Fisciano to Milan, with stops in Rome, Florence, Modena, and Bologna, and seasonal summer routes to destinations like Gallipoli. The company is also involved in organizing transfers for cruise ship tourists and school groups.

BlaBlaCar

About
BlaBlaCar is a French online marketplace for carpooling, connecting drivers with empty seats and passengers traveling to the same destination to share costs. Founded in 2006, it operates in Europe and Latin America, boasting 26 million active members. The platform also includes BlaBlaCar Bus, an intercity bus service. BlaBlaCar's name comes from its rating system for drivers' chattiness: "Bla" for quiet, "BlaBla" for talkative, and "BlaBlaBla" for very chatty. The company aims to be the leading marketplace for shared travel, offering affordable and sustainable solutions by combining carpooling with bus journeys.

How long is the journey by bus from Rome to Castellammare di Stabia?

Rome and Castellammare di Stabia are approximately 132 miles(213km) apart. On average, a bus will take 3 hours and 45 minutes to travel the distance, but the time taken can change depending on whether you board a direct bus or one that makes stops along the way. Additionally, the time taken may vary on weekends, holidays, or when an event in town causes a traffic jam. However, always be keen on check in times to avoid major inconveniences when you miss your bus.

What are the departure and arrival bus stations from Rome to Castellammare di Stabia?

Departure bus station:Rome has several bus stations where you can board your preferred bus. These are Roma Termini, Roma Ostiense, Via Marsala and Viale Enrico De Nicola. However, for most passengers who book their trips with Omio, their journey to Castellammare di Stabia starts at Roma Termini aboard Regionale. You can get to any of the bus stations by walking a short distance from the city center or catch a taxi if you are tired or have heavy luggage. You can always check with Regionale to know the departure station that is convinient for you. Their staff will be more than wiling to help you out.

Arrival bus Station:After a nice bus ride from Rome to Castellammare di Stabia, you can alight at Castellammare di Stabia or Viale Europa. The most frequently used arrival station is the Castellammare di Stabia bus station, approximately 0.4 miles (0.7 km) from the city center.
